DURING THE MEETING
-
Do be on time or early for the meeting.
Do be courteous and respectful with everyone in the office.
Do identify clearly the reason you are sitting in front of them and the bill that you want to discuss.
Do get personal about why this issue is important to you and how it affects you. Facts are important, but feelings go a long way to changing people’s minds.
Do restrict yourself to focusing on a small number of issues.
Do remember to listen well, and choose your moments and words wisely.
Do remember to be non-partisan.
Do remember that your goal is to form a relationship and to convince them to support our bills, and it is ok if you do not agree on everything.
Do be a source of hope and courage for your legislator.
Do let them know that you will follow up with them.
Do give them the legislative handout (linked above)
Do record any specific questions about any bills in the reporting form so the legislative committee can follow up.
-
Do not get bogged down in negotiating specific details of the bills with the legislator.
Do not get personal about specific politicians or specific political parties.
Do not succumb to political tribalism.
Do not let your tone marginalize you. Hostility will be met with hostility and the meeting will end.
Do not use this time to blow off steam.
